To access files on the server, double-click the icon for the share. A Finder window
3
will display the contents of the share, and your Snap Server will now behave like
any other disk on your Mac.
To disconnect from the Snap Server, drag its icon into the trash.

Connecting from the Web

By default, you can view folders and files on the Snap Server from the Web. To
connect from a Web browser:

To browse the contents of the server, click the SHARE1 link. Additional links
appear if you add network shares. If you restrict access to a network share, you
must log in with the right privileges to browse the contents of the share.
